CAPE CANAVERAL, Fla. –  At the Apollo/Saturn V Center at NASA's Kennedy Space Center in Florida, Apollo astronaut Al Worden is introduced during NASA's 40th Anniversary of Apollo Celebration of the July 1969 launch and landing on the moon.  He was joined by seven others involved in the program.  Worden was command module pilot for Apollo 15 in 1971 and logged 38 minutes in extravehicular activity outside the command module.
